No. 40 Northwestern Travels to Nebraska, Iowa

EVANSTON, Ill. -- No. 40 Northwestern looks to remain undefeated in Big Ten play as it ventures out on the road for the first time during the conference season when it travels to Nebraska on Friday and Iowa on Sunday.
 
Friday's match gets underway at 3 p.m. while Sunday's begins at noon.
 
The Wildcats (7-8, 3-0 B1G) won a pair of conference matches at home last weekend, defeating then-No. 33 Maryland and Rutgers both by 5-2 scores.
 
In doubles competition, Maddie Lipp and Alex Chatt are the 10th-ranked duo in the nation while Lipp and Rheeya Doshi are No. 74 when paired together and the team of Brooke Rischbieth and Erin Larner are No. 78. In singles, Lipp is ranked No. 114.
 
Nebraska is off to a 16-2 start this season, including a 3-1 mark in Big Ten play. The Huskers split a pair of league matches last weekend, falling 4-3 at Minnesota before posting a 5-2 victory at Wisconsin. Nebraska's roster does not feature any singles players or doubles teams that are nationally ranked. Northwestern leads the all-time series between the schools, 8-2.
 
Iowa also is off to a solid start, bringing a 13-3 overall record and a 3-1 league mark into its home match against Illinois on Friday. The Hawkeyes won a pair of Big Ten road matchups last weekend, winning 6-1 at Wisconsin prior to securing a 4-2 win at Minnesota. Iowa is led by the doubles team of Zoe Douglas and Elise Van Heuvelen who are ranked No. 80. Northwestern owns a 40-2 all-time record against Iowa.
